我有 1 个数据集,提供两个项目 A、B 的数据(存储过程将仅提供 2 行输出。一个用于项目 a,另一个用于项目 b)。我必须创建两个表,一个用于项目 A,一个用于项目 B因此,使用相同的数据集,我需要将项目 A 值拆分到 1 个表中,将项目 B 值拆分到另一个表中。 SSRS报告格式应该是这样的
No of A items in Shop 2
No of A items in Warehouse 300
No of b items in Shop 3
No of b items in Warehouse 340
最佳答案
那么您有两行数据,并且需要两个表 - 每行一个?
创建 2 个表(或者更好的是创建一个表,按照您想要的方式格式化它,然后复制它)。
向每个表添加一个FILTER,使用您必须区分两种类型的任何字段来限制第一个表中的A数据。在过滤器选项卡上的表 (tablix) 属性中,单击添加。
对于表达式,选择具有A 或B 类型的字段。将第一个表中的值更改为 A,将第二个表中的值更改为 B。
关于sql-server - 如何根据 ssrs 中的特定值将数据集中的数据拆分为 2 个表,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/31036347/